Performance in Every Season

A reverse cycle system means this unit can both cool and heat, making it a true all-season solution. In summer, it draws heat from inside and releases it outside. In winter, it reverses the process, pulling warmth from the outside air (even at -15°C) and bringing it indoors. This is far more efficient than electric heaters, which waste energy converting electricity to heat.

Installation and Maintenance Made Simple

Installing a split system requires professional setup—typically 2–3 hours—including mounting the indoor unit, placing the outdoor condenser, and connecting refrigerant lines. Most installers include a free check-up and warranty validation, so make sure yours comes from an authorized dealer.

Tips for Long-Term Care

  • Clean or replace the air filter every 1–2 months during heavy use.
  • Use the Auto Clean function monthly to dry the evaporator coil and prevent mold.
  • Keep the outdoor unit clear of leaves and debris for optimal airflow.
  • Schedule annual servicing to maintain efficiency and catch issues early.

Neglecting maintenance might void your warranty, so treat your AC like the investment it is.
